Product Description

The Theology of St Cyril of Alexandria brings together an unprecedented collection of essays probing the great Church Father's thought. In doing so, the essays seek to move beyond the general stereotypical knowledge of Cyril as the "winner" of the fifth-century christological debates and arrive at a more holistic and nuanced understanding of his theology. The topics treated include Cyril's: interpretation of the Old Testament, christology, soteriology, trinitarian thought, pneumatology, theology of sanctification and divinization, eschatology, pastoral and vocational accomplishments, and enduring legacy (from Chalcedon to the present).

Publisher's Description

There is no book in English that treats the whole of Cyril's theological thought. In the past scholars have normally focused on Cyril's Christology and left largely unexamined the remainder of his theological thought. Thus the English-speaking scholarly community has never fully appreciated the breadth, the depth and the immense significance of Cyril's theology. This book is therefore unique. The editors have brought together many of the foremost experts on Cyril. This international team examines all the major facets of his theology, and here for the first time reveals the theology of Cyril of Alexandria as a magisterial whole.
